Steve Jobs was ‘deceptive’ says FBI file
Feds release 191-page document

The FBI has released its files on Steve Jobs, which label the late Apple visionary as ‘a deceptive individual’ and a ‘complex character.’

The former Apple CEO was subject to a background check from the Feds when under consideration for a position in then-US President George H.W. Bush’s White House administration.

The files, which have been released following a request under the Freedom of Information Act, says Jobs would “twist the truth and distort reality in order to achieve his goals.”
